DEWALT 7.5-Amp 3/4-in Corded Impact Wrench

Heavy-duty DEWALT corded impact wrench delivers 345 ft-lbs of fastening torque for demanding jobs. Features a 3/4-in detent pin anvil, soft-grip handle, and durable ball-bearing construction for long service life.


Key Features:

  • High Torque Performance: 345 ft-lbs in forward and reverse for tough fastening and loosening
  • Durable Build: Ball bearing construction and aluminum/steel housing enhance longevity
  • Comfort Grip: Soft, ergonomic handle reduces fatigue during extended use
  • Reliable Control: AC/DC forward/reverse rocker switch for quick direction changes
  • Professional 3/4-in Drive: Detent pin anvil secures sockets for heavy-duty applications

Specifications Table:

Specification Details
Amperage 7.5 A
Drive Size 3/4 in
Maximum Torque 345 ft-lbs
Impacts Per Minute 2700 IPM
No-Load Speed 2100 RPM
Cord Length 96 in (8 ft)
Length 11.25 in
Tool Weight 7 lbs
Voltage 110 V AC
Variable Speed No
Brushless Motor No
Forward/Reverse Switch Rocker switch (AC/DC)
Anvil Type 3/4-in detent pin anvil
Material Aluminum/Copper/Glass-filled nylon/Rubber/Steel
Color/Finish Family Yellow
UNSPSC 27112700
Prop 65 Warning Yes

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):

Q: Is this impact wrench corded or cordless?
A: Corded; it operates on 110V AC power with an approximately 8-ft (96-in) cord.


Q: Does it have variable speed?
A: No, this model does not offer variable speed; it delivers up to 2,100 RPM and 2,700 IPM.


Q: What is the maximum torque?
A: 345 ft-lbs of torque in both forward and reverse.


Q: What size drive does it use?
A: It has a 3/4-in drive with a detent pin anvil.


Q: What are typical applications?
A: Deck ledger boards, garage door installation, steel erecting, and guardrail assembly/disassembly.
